KI-17 - Shang Qu
商曲 - Shāng qú
Point Region: Upper abdomen
KI-17, or 'Shangqu' (meaning 'Mercantile Curve'), is a point located on the upper abdomen. Its name refers to its position on the curve of the abdomen, where it can address issues related to the digestive system and the flow of 'commerce' in the body.
As a local point, Shangqu is primarily used for issues related to the stomach and intestines, such as indigestion, abdominal pain, and bloating. Location & How to Find
Anatomical Location: On the upper abdomen, level with CV-10.
How to Locate:
- Find your navel and measure 2 finger-widths up
- Move half a finger-width to the side from the center
- The point is beside the center line above your navel
